Job Description

Please note, this role is based 4 days in the office at our Shirebrook office. 

  • Demonstrating product expertise
    • Create bespoke best in class product copy to sell product user benefits to our consumers.
    • Delivering expert advise and offering educational content.
    • Attending buy ins, working closely with commercials and the brand to understand product.
  • Social Proof
    • Owning the product ratings and reviews process, responding to customer queries and problem solving to represent product accurately.
    • Producing bespoke product guides and blog content.
    • Creating UGC and social content.
  • Elevate how product is displayed online
    •  Source and maintain best in class product imagery and video
    • Managing our shop the look function – maximise sales offering related product.
    • Quality control for all written and visual content.
    • Working with our product data and optimisation teams to identify and complete new and existing product attributes.
    • Developing our product finder tool and maintaining with the most up to date information to produce accurate results.
  • Helping the customer find the right product
    • Working with our SEO team to maintain best practice and improve our product search, navigation and filtering.
    • Understand and align content with the marketing calendar to maximise seasonal opportunities.
    • Liaising with commercial, marketing and ecommerce departments – being a central point of contact to align product content.
